Part 1: The Brewing Means of Guinness
Malt, Barley, and Hops
Guinness, like most conventional beers, is brewed utilizing three principal substances: malt, barley, and hops. Malt refers to germinated barley grains which were kilned to develop taste and sweetness. Barley, a cereal grain, offers the spine of the beer, contributing to its physique and taste profile. Hops, the flowers of the hop plant, impart bitterness and aroma.
Is Barley Gluten-Free?
The essential query right here is: Is barley gluten-free? Sadly, the reply isn’t any. Barley incorporates gluten, a protein that may set off an immune response in people with celiac illness or gluten intolerance. Which means that conventional Guinness, brewed with malted barley, just isn’t appropriate for these with gluten sensitivity.

2. What’s gluten and why is it an issue for some folks?
Gluten is a protein present in wheat, rye, and barley. Folks with celiac illness or gluten intolerance can’t eat gluten as a result of it may injury their small gut.
3. What are the signs of gluten intolerance?
Signs of gluten intolerance can embrace bloating, stomach ache, diarrhea, constipation, fatigue, complications, and joint ache.
4. What’s the distinction between celiac illness and gluten intolerance?
Celiac illness is a severe autoimmune dysfunction that may injury the small gut if gluten is consumed. Gluten intolerance is a non-autoimmune situation that may additionally trigger signs when gluten is consumed, nevertheless it doesn’t injury the small gut.
5. How can I keep away from gluten if I’ve celiac illness or gluten intolerance?
The one approach to keep away from gluten is to comply with a strict gluten-free food regimen. This implies avoiding all meals that comprise wheat, rye, or barley.
